Note: You may teach a …Oct 20, 2023 · As part of the university-wide First-Year Writing Seminars program administered by the John S. Knight Institute for Writing in the Disciplines, the department offers many one-semester courses dealing with various forms of writing (e.g., narrative, autobiographical, and expository), with the study of specific areas in English and American literature, and with the relation of literature to culture. First, by means of a uniform writing requirement, the seminar stresses the importance of written expression in all disciplines. A first-year writing seminar (FWS) should be part of your first-semester schedule.For first-year students, the Knight Institute supports First-Year Writing Seminars—more than 125 different courses more than 30 different departments in the humanities, social sciences, expressive arts, and sciences. Through introductory work in a particular field of study, seminars help students write effective academic prose—prose that ... ….

Word to the wise - choose your freshman writing seminar carefully.With the goal of improving the organization of students' writing, this exercise asks students to create a reverse outline of the introductory section of a published article. For each paragraph, students must a) give the paragraph a "title" conveying its main point; b) in bullet points, summarize key information the paragraph describes; and c ...

In addition to the six required Core courses, all students will enroll in a First-Year Writing Seminar (FYWS) during one of the first two semesters. FYWS introduces students to the reading, writing, oral expression, and critical-thinking skills essential to a liberal arts education.
